For work roll applications such as rolling mills, there is hardly any alternative to four-row tapered roller bearings, which can handle radial and axial loads and run effectively at low to moderate speeds.

Product Type: Four-Row Tapered Roller Bearing
Designed exclusively for heavy-duty machinery, this high-performance four-row tapered roller bearing (3806/540) excels in resisting heavy and impact loads, making it a preferred option for critical industrial equipment.

Radial Load Capacity: Its radial load-carrying performance is 2.5–3.5 times that of single-row tapered roller bearings, ensuring dependable operation even under extreme high-load conditions.
Load Type Adaptability: It exhibits outstanding adaptability to combined radial and axial loads with radial loads as the primary component, and resists heavy loads and impact forces in rough environments.

Primary Application: Its main application is for rolling mill work rolls and backup rolls, excellently adapting to the rigorous operating environment of the rolling industry.
Other Applications: Widely applicable to heavy machines including cranes, mining equipment and wind turbines, it features excellent resistance to high loads and impact loads in complex working conditions.
